    I’m happy to report that both myself and the entire New Zealand men’s team exceeded our expectations in the recent competitions.

    The first event was the Horton Challenge at the Fort Worth Convention Center. I managed to secure a bronze medal on Floor in my division, and my team of four came second in the team event! We also had the incredible opportunity to meet Olympic medalist Jonathan Horton, after whom the competition is named.

    The second event was the Valeri Liukin Invitational at the Ford Center in Frisco. This was a huge competition with over 8,000 competitors from 13 countries, including Japan, the Netherlands, Spain, Canada, and more. I earned a bronze medal on Parallel Bars, and in the team event, we won the Level 9 team trophy by a small margin!

    Competing on an international stage was an amazing experience, and we were all blown away by the sheer size of the meets. It was also incredibly inspiring to witness some of the fantastic gymnastics performed by other athletes.
